A staggering amount of drink drivers have been caught in Central Queensland in the past week.
Weekly road stats for the Capricornia Police District have revealed that 26 drink drivers were caught, including six high range readings.
The readings included, 0.201% on Sunvalley Road at Sun Valley, 0.186% on the Dawson Highway at Biloela, 0.174% on Queen Street at Yeppoon, 0.161% on McGhee Crescent at Agnes Water, 0.158% on Yaamba Road at Parkhurst, and 0.151% on Eden Street at South Gladstone.
Nearly 300 people were also nabbed exceeding the speed limit, including three high speeding offences.
One driver was recorded going 155km/h in a 100 zone at Midgee, another was clocked going 50km/h over the speed limit on the Bruce Highway at Bororen, and a third was caught doing 104km/h in a 60 zone at Park Avenue.
The region also saw 14 crashes result in injuries and two fatal crashes in the past week.
